微服务服务器的服务追踪?Jaeger vs Zipkin如何选择?

微服务架构如同一场精密的交响乐,每个服务都是独立的乐手,而服务追踪系统就是那位能听出每个音符偏差的指挥家。当你的电商系统在黑色星期五突然出现订单延迟,当用户抱怨支付请求石沉大海,你是否曾像无头苍蝇般在数十个服务间来回排查?这正是服务追踪工具存在的意义——它们像侦探一样,在分布式系统的迷宫中为每个请求...

微服务服务器的服务追踪?Jaeger vs Zipkin如何选择?

微服务架构如同一场精密的交响乐,每个服务都是独立的乐手,而服务追踪系统就是那位能听出每个音符偏差的指挥家。当你的电商系统在黑色星期五突然出现订单延迟,当用户抱怨支付请求石沉大海,你是否曾像无头苍蝇般在数十个服务间来回排查?这正是服务追踪工具存在的意义——它们像侦探一样,在分布式系统的迷宫中为每个请求点亮前行的路灯。

想象一下,一个用户点击“立即购买”的简单操作,背后可能触发用户认证、库存查询、风控检测、支付网关等十余个服务调用。如果没有追踪系统,就像在黑暗的森林里寻找一片特定的树叶。而Jaeger和Zipkin正是这片森林里的两盏专业探照灯,它们都基于Google Dapper论文的设计理念,通过TraceID将分散的日志串联成完整的业务故事。

Zipkin犹如一位经验丰富的老学者,自2012年诞生以来就以其稳健著称。它的四层架构(收集器、存储、查询、UI)像积木般清晰简单,支持MySQL、Elasticsearch等多种存储后端。当你需要快速搭建追踪系统时,Zipkin的Docker镜像只需一条命令即可启动。但它的严谨也带来些许刻板——默认采样率可能让你错过重要异常,而UI界面更像是给工程师的技术文档。

Jaeger则像是带着瑞士军刀的探险家,2015年从Uber孵化时就瞄准云原生环境。它的自适应采样能智能捕捉低频异常,火线传播功能可实时追踪安全威胁。在Kubernetes集群中,Jaeger Operator能像变形金刚般自动适配服务拓扑。不过这份强大需要代价——对OpenTracing标准的严格遵循意味着旧系统改造需要更多工作量,其依赖的Cassandra数据库也要求更高的运维成本。

选择的关键在于看清自己的技术地图。如果你的团队刚接触微服务,业务相对稳定,Zipkin的简洁哲学能让你快速入门。但若你正在构建需要应对流量洪峰的电商平台,或开发涉及多数据中心的金融系统,Jaeger的云原生基因和更精细的监控维度将是明智之选。有趣的是,两大阵营正在相互借鉴——Zipkin近年增加了对gRPC的支持,而Jaeger也简化了本地部署流程。

在实际部署时,别忘了架构师常说的“追踪三重境界”。第一重是基础埋点,确保每个服务传递追踪头;第二重是智能采样,在1%的采样率下捕捉99%的问题模式;第三重才是全链路分析,这时你会发现追踪数据与业务指标的结合能产生奇妙的化学反应。比如通过分析订单追踪链路的耗时分布,可以精准定位到某个数据库分片的热点问题。

无论选择哪种方案,稳定的基础设施都是前提。这就是为什么越来越多的团队选择奇妙推荐的秀米云服务器,其香港、美国、新加坡等多地节点构成的高速网络,就像为追踪数据修建了专用高速公路。当你的Jaeger收集器需要处理来自全球数据中心的跨度数据时,秀米云服务器的BGP智能线路能确保追踪日志以毫秒级速度同步,而不会出现因为网络抖动导致的链路断层。

某在线教育平台在迁移到微服务架构时,就曾因为追踪数据丢失而陷入困境。后来他们在秀米云香港服务器部署Jaeger收集器,利用其SSD存储的高IOPS特性处理日均数十亿条跨度记录,配合弹性带宽应对高峰时段的数据洪流,最终使故障定位时间从小时级缩短到分钟级。这个案例生动说明——好的追踪系统需要像侦探一样敏锐,而稳定的云环境就是侦探最可靠的助手。

在技术选型的十字路口,不妨记住这个原则:Zipkin适合想要轻装上路的团队,Jaeger更适合准备远征的探险家。但比工具更重要的是建立可观测性文化——让每个开发者在设计接口时就考虑追踪点布置,让运维人员学会从追踪图谱中预判系统风险。毕竟,再先进的雷达也需要懂得解读雷达图的水手。

当你下次看到监控大屏上流动的追踪线条时,不妨想象那是数字世界的血脉在搏动。而选择正确的追踪工具,就像为这些血脉安装了精准的传感器。在秀米云服务器全球节点的坚实基础上,无论你最终选择Jaeger还是Zipkin,都能编织出清晰的数字脉络图,让每次服务调用都变成可阅读的诗篇,让系统运维从救火变成优雅的指挥艺术。

TAG: 服务追踪微服务监控JaegerZipkin分布式追踪链路追踪APM工具

美国短信群发平台邮件服务器发信域名频繁更换有用吗?
美国短信群发平台邮件服务器发...

您是否好奇,为什么有些美国短信群发平台会频繁更换其邮件服务器的发信域名?这背后其实是一种应对垃圾邮件过滤机制的常见策略。...

美国群控系统大带宽服务器如果被限速一般怎么申诉?
美国群控系统大带宽服务器如果...

当您为美国群控系统配备的大带宽服务器突然遭遇限速,业务运营无疑会面临严峻挑战。面对这种情况,积极有效的申诉是解决问题的关...

美国论坛社区云服务器单区故障时跨区切换能多快?
美国论坛社区云服务器单区故障...

当托管在美国服务器上的论坛社区遭遇单区故障时,跨区切换的速度直接决定了服务的连续性与用户体验。通常,这个过程涉及将流量和...